Serbia set first step to EU membership

Balkanblog | October 26, 2010 - 07:02 | 1 year ago

EU foreign ministers decided to forward Serbia's EU application to the European Commission. At the same time the made it clear that Mladic needs to be arrested and that this could be a deciding factor later.

EU Enlargement Commissioner Stefan Fuele said "the commission will engage immediately in the preparation of its opinion," with detailed questions going to Belgrade within weeks. An opinion is not expected until the second half of 2011.
